Output 23d957610870aa33075b8d679f45cc8d067218570191d80347d26cbced809493:0

value
28312
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f3beefda9d1237ee936791bc45ea00f89cd36dd5 OP_EQUAL
address
3Puprgv1M8XKfz1rpJLsAbwjkwukaAYRxU
transaction
23d957610870aa33075b8d679f45cc8d067218570191d80347d26cbced809493
confirmations
71449
spent
true